Output e2156d2f2911552cc867ea594eea91599a22e33b8702a4b0824282535ac6ebd5:1

value
2624178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 580b12d4996dbc933df5bf61938c67a62a519836 OP_EQUAL
address
MFvgxiT4Rx4kK2Few1MEnEC68ogCAvhpGS
transaction
e2156d2f2911552cc867ea594eea91599a22e33b8702a4b0824282535ac6ebd5
spent
true